Nawazuddin Siddiqui Says Gangs Of Wasseypur Changed His Career & We Couldn’t Agree More!

Gangs Of Wasseypur – one of the most revered movies of the last 20 years, which developed quite a cult following over time.

Helmed through the realistic and gritty lens of Anurag Kashyap, the two-part film packed some pretty iconic characters and dialogues, which have not only turned it into an all-time classic but have also helped catapult the careers of it’s actors to another level.

And Nawazuddin Siddiqui has been in the center of it all.



The talented actor who played the role of Faizal Khan in the duology, has once again acknowledged the role this iconic masterpiece has had in building his career and leading him to where he is in his career now.

 

In a recent interview with Times Of India, the ‘Haraamkhor’ actor reflected back at the movie and spoke of the contribution it had in escalating things in his early-career.

“I feel all films change your life in some way. However, if I had to pick one, I would say ‘Gangs of Wasseypur’ changed my career completely,” the actor was quoted as saying.

He further added:



“Apart from it, there have been several other films too from which I have learned a lot in my life. Whatever character I play, I get to know about his life and thoughts. That is one of the advantages of doing varied roles.”

 

There’s no doubt about the fact that GOW introduced to the masses one of the finest actors of our times in the form of Nawaz, apart from opening up a generation to accepting “niche” cinema more openly than they ever did before.
